Hangs on sut down
I have Windows 98 se. About one time out of three shut down will hang forever
at "Windows is Shutting Down". I have read that a frequent cause is Apmbatt.sys not responding. I don't know what this is, nor how to deal with it. Pulling the plug is not all that difficult, but am I apt to damage my computer or files if I continue to do this on an ongoing basis? I understand there is a Windows 98 Second Edition Shutdown Supplement that was issued in Nov. of '99. I got my computer in March of 2000 so maybe my Windows package did not have this Supplement included. Should I just go ahead and try to download and install it? Thanks a lot for help. Alton |

... I have Windows 98 se. About one time out of three shut down will hang forever at "Windows is Shutting Down". I have read that a frequent cause is Apmbatt.sys not responding. I don't know what this is, nor how to deal with it. Pulling the plug is not all that difficult, but am I apt to damage my computer or files if I continue to do this on an ongoing basis? Yes I understand there is a Windows 98 Second Edition Shutdown Supplement that was issued in Nov. of '99. I got my computer in March of 2000 so maybe my Windows package did not have this Supplement included. Should I just go ahead and try to download and install it? We need first to know how your Win98SE is configured: e.g. you should DISABLE Fast Shutdown done by / start / run / MSCONFIG.EXE / general / advanced -- Don Phillipson Carlsbad Springs (Ottawa, Canada) |
